Whatever the Muse inspires me to make, I must make. At the moment it's vintage inspired hats. In my grandmother's day you weren't fully dressed without a hat. She and her sisters owned a hat shop. It is to them, the Stine Sisters, independent and creative women, Laura and Mary, that I dedicate this. Meet my mannekins: Baby Doll, Miss Coco, Fiona and MiMi.
You will find 1920's style cloches (small or no brims), flapper styles, 1930s cloches, tams and berets and novelty styles.

I am also submitting for your perusal jewelry made from vintage lucite, celluloid, bakelite and whatever else they called thermoplastics back in the day. These are real vintage components made in mostly in Japan and Germany from the 1920s through the early 1970s. I have acquired them in good faith and can not garentee thier authenticity, but only present them as they have been presented to me. I have no reason to doubt their authenticity.

In the future, You might find microscope slide jewelry, bottle cap earrings, body care products or other flights of fancy. I can only guess what's next.
